DESCRIPTION:LSIA LEVEL 2 Ski Instructor CourseSölden\, AustriaNovember 2 – 8\, 2026 \nTake the next step in your professional ski instructor pathway. LSIA Level 2 is the next stage in the LSIA instructor qualification pathway and builds on the knowledge and experience gained during the Level 1 course. \nLSIA is a full member of ISIA (International Ski Instructors Association). Your qualification is part of the international ISIA system. \nCOURSE OVERVIEWDuration: 5 days training + 2 days assessment (56 hours). Minimum 5 hours per day on snow + indoor theory sessionsLocation: Sölden\, AustriaLanguage: EnglishTrainer & Examiner: Tomas MicalPrice: 650 Eur \nWHAT YOU WILL LEARN\nTechnical skiing development• Advanced edge control and pressure management• Dynamic turn shaping and speed control• Skiing performance in varied terrain and snow conditions• Personal skiing development through structured feedback and coaching \nTeaching methodology• LSIA teaching model applied to higher level students• Teaching intermediate and advanced skiers• Lesson planning and progression development• Communication & guest service principles• Movement observation and technical analysis \nProfessional knowledge• Safety management and risk awareness• Terrain selection and group management for higher-level students• Coaching strategies and feedback techniques• Professional standards within the snowsports industry \nCOURSE STRUCTURE\nThe learning process combines intensive on-snow technical training with theoretical sessions. Participants receive advanced coaching on their skiing performance while developing deeper understanding of teaching methodology and student progression. \nASSESSMENT\nContinuous assessment throughout the course. \nYou are evaluated in: \n• Technical skiing performance• Teaching and coaching skills• Technical understanding and movement analysis \nSuccessful candidates receive the LSIA Level 2 Ski Instructor certification. \nPROFESSIONAL STATUS\nLSIA Level 2 instructors are qualified to teach beginner\, intermediate and advanced recreational skiers within organized ski schools. \nISIA equivalency:• Level 2 → ISIA Blue• Level 3 → ISIA Stamp \nLSIA instructors are internationally recognized within the ISIA system.
